When May “Deal with Coaching” Not Work?

This query is very easy to reply. There are two causes that cowl most circumstances. One is that the canine is just too scared or excited to be taught what we wish them to be taught. However that doesn’t sound like the issue described. The second motive suits: the coach is making errors.

What the creator has described of their ignorance are newbie errors.

How about their declare that “deal with coaching” works solely if in case you have a excessive worth deal with in your hand? It is a beginner error. In the event you wave a deal with at your canine whenever you ask them to do one thing, guess what? It turns into a part of the cue. Then whenever you cease waving the deal with, the canine doesn’t see the entire image. “The place’s the deal with? She should not imply it.” That is an elementary mistake, a straightforward one to make, and one which virtually any constructive reinforcement-based coach may allow you to repair very, in a short time.

One other declare is that treats received’t stand as much as squirrels, canine, or different distractions. It sounds persuasive to say a single deal with received’t stand as much as the attract of a squirrel to a prey-driven canine. That’s as a result of it’s most likely true for a single deal with. If I determine to start out “deal with coaching” and I wave a chunk of kibble at my canine as she is zeroing in on a squirrel, I received’t get very far.

It’s not the one piece of meals I’ve within the second that may override one thing thrilling within the atmosphere. What permits folks to name canine off squirrels or different attractive triggers is a reinforcement historical past. If I create a constant sample of fabulous issues occurring when my canine involves me—steak, salmon treats, her favourite recreation—then coming to me will grow to be increasingly automated. I can begin with easy conditions and work as much as the problem of a prey animal or regardless of the canine would possibly lock onto.
